Commit Graph

297 Commits

Author SHA1 Message Date
liushuyu 0c3a42e5c7 tree-wide: await all the await-able functions 2022-11-18 20:56:38 -07:00
Efadd 10f80bf1bc
Clean up message phrasing for piracy command (#128)
* Clean up message phrasing

* See Discord
2022-11-18 20:55:34 -07:00
Efadd a3c1b64ed8
more whitespace on piracy command (#127)
* Update citra.json
2022-11-06 15:01:15 -07:00
Efadd 8c4083fe24
Add '.piracy' command because we all know how much these 3 messages are bundled -_- (#126)
* Update README.md

* Added .multiplayer command

* Update README.md

* Add portable, iOS, and macOS commads

* Update citra.json

* Update citra.json

* Update citra.json

* Update citra.json

* Update citra.json
2022-11-04 22:32:00 -06:00
liushuyu 92dd268da3
manifest: declare Node.js version requirements 2022-10-30 00:12:09 -06:00
liushuyu 3311053f7f
deps: update dependencies 2022-10-30 00:10:11 -06:00
liushuyu 1f91f0f55d
deps: update dependencies 2022-10-16 00:29:52 -06:00
liushuyu c48d5b23b2
docker: copy mjs files as well 2022-10-12 18:02:14 -06:00
liushuyu 33ec2bb74e
deps: update dependencies 2022-10-12 16:39:35 -06:00
liushuyu ff398a97fa deps: clean up dependencies 2022-10-12 16:39:33 -06:00
Efadd 964647368b
Add portable, macOS, and iOS commands (#125)
* Add portable, iOS, and macOS commads
2022-09-24 20:07:11 -06:00
liushuyu e2c7fa776a
script: fix generateExports.js so that ...
... command mapping will have a lowercase key
2022-09-21 20:20:32 -06:00
liushuyu 23e8e1a8eb
lint: fix issues from ESLint 2022-09-18 03:52:00 -06:00
liushuyu 9dce458bf0
deps: update dependencies 2022-09-18 03:47:35 -06:00
liushuyu 280032fb1c
rollup: try to bundle Discord.js as well 2022-09-16 18:04:28 -06:00
liushuyu 0ab62ff4df
rollup: remove unneeded exports from the bundle 2022-09-16 18:01:37 -06:00
liushuyu 0609f5d5f0
CI: test build for all branches 2022-09-14 03:08:26 -06:00
liushuyu 0e5f158f11
docker: update dockerfile to use rollup 2022-09-14 03:05:55 -06:00
liushuyu 749bbdeb9d rollup: use terser to minify the bundle 2022-09-14 03:05:51 -06:00
liushuyu 3e1b010cae typings: add shim typing for checkenv 2022-09-14 03:05:51 -06:00
liushuyu 29388049ac tree-wide: use rollup to bundle 2022-09-14 03:05:51 -06:00
liushuyu 8c3e5261b5 deps: update dependencies 2022-09-14 03:05:51 -06:00
Efadd dda1e3c64e
Add .multiplayer command (#124)
* Update README.md

* Added .multiplayer command

* Update README.md
2022-09-13 21:04:47 -06:00
liushuyu b132f1d4be
deps: upgrade Discord.js to 14 2022-09-13 21:02:56 -06:00
liushuyu fc966347d8
deps: update dependencies 2022-06-17 00:03:47 -06:00
liushuyu e5f92d05da
Merge pull request #123 from Efadd/add_.mod_command_to_send_the_mod_guide
Add .mod command
2022-06-16 23:59:15 -06:00
Efadd 21d2c6f199
Add .mod command 2022-06-16 20:31:19 -05:00
Matías Locatti 12a3b6e6b7
Added ASCII rule (#121) 2022-02-25 15:16:56 -08:00
liushuyu 3f830cb6c5
yarn: downgrade colors 2022-01-09 18:01:21 -07:00
liushuyu 2642ffc3fa
deps: update discord.js 2022-01-09 17:40:12 -07:00
Morph bb2d38c0fc responses: Update .vc command link 2022-01-09 17:34:56 -07:00
liushuyu 319479d594
deps: update dependencies 2021-11-07 03:26:37 -07:00
liushuyu 16455f3d33
server: add a missing intent for greeting new members 2021-10-28 15:59:44 -06:00
liushuyu e2fb430042
lint: automated fix from ESLint 2021-10-28 15:38:02 -06:00
liushuyu 39c8f5979c
lint: await all the `Promise`s 2021-10-28 15:32:32 -06:00
liushuyu a382896362
deps: downgrade node-fetch due to ESM issues 2021-10-22 17:24:00 -06:00
liushuyu bfdc66218c
Dockerfile: use official image from Node.js 2021-10-22 01:55:04 -06:00
liushuyu 058205854e
deps: update node-fetch to 3 2021-10-22 01:43:32 -06:00
liushuyu f525a22c65
meta: update to Discord.js 13 2021-10-22 01:43:19 -06:00
liushuyu 148a145aa8
deps: update dependencies 2021-10-16 00:10:40 -06:00
tree 6d7776ebaa
Add appdata command to yuzu bot (#116)
* add appdata command

* add yuzu installer downloads page

* minor edits

* add tutorial link

* Update src/responses/yuzu.json

Co-authored-by: Schplee <24275329+Schplee@users.noreply.github.com>

Co-authored-by: Schplee <24275329+Schplee@users.noreply.github.com>
2021-10-03 15:39:17 -07:00
liushuyu 0679e749e3
common: fix the logging of user id 2021-09-27 16:24:25 -06:00
liushuyu eb8a183100
CI: only run deploy ...
... when repo is `citra-emu/discord-bot` and the branch is `master`
2021-09-12 22:12:55 -06:00
liushuyu b833189f6a
meta: enable even stricter type checking 2021-09-12 21:08:43 -06:00
liushuyu a072e7487e
deps: update dependencies 2021-08-26 22:28:22 -06:00
liushuyu 87f5788567
CI: add deploy step to GitHub Actions 2021-08-26 21:40:39 -06:00
Schplee ecebeab57c
Update r8 wording 2021-08-13 13:30:51 -07:00
Schplee e582908744
Fix typo 2021-08-06 13:20:34 -07:00
Schplee 65672f2022
Add "release" command to link to github releases 2021-08-06 13:11:57 -07:00
Vamsi Krishna bffc187300
Fix broken role & channel exemptions (#115)
* Fix broken role & channel exemptions

* fix for citra

* Fix long broken logging exemption

* Typo

* Typo2
2021-07-07 19:54:44 -07:00